Chemical The chemical composition shall comply with UNS S31603 (dual certified 316/316L).
composition
Heat treatment During heat treatment fittings shall be placed in such a way as to ensure free circulation around each fittings
during the heat treatment process including possible quenching operation.
Sour service When sour service requirements are specified by the purchaser, the material shall conform to the
(additional requirements of ISO 15156/NACE MR0175 or ISO 17945/NACE MR0103, and the following additional
metallurgical, requirements to the MDS.
manufacturing,
testing and Hardness testing
certification – Seamless fittings:
requirements) a
• Production testing shall be performed in accordance with the requirements in ASTM A370/A1058 on
one fitting per lot.
• The maximum hardness shall be 22HRC from three readings taken in close proximity.
– Welded fittings:
• Welding procedure qualification testing for manufacturing and any repair welding shall meet the
requirements of NACE MR0175-3/ISO 15156-3, section 6.2.2 with a maximum hardness of 70.8HR
15N or 250HV.
• Production testing shall be performed in accordance with the requirements in ASTM A370/A1058 on
one fitting per lot.
• The maximum hardness of the base material, HAZ and weld metal shall be 22HRC from three readings
taken in close proximity at each location.
The material shall be traceable in accordance with ISO 15156-3/NACE MR0175-3, section 7.2 and this MDS.
Surface treatment Finished fittings shall be pickled or bright annealed. Machined surfaces do not require pickling.
and finish
Marking The fittings shall be marked to ensure full traceability to heat and heat treatment lot.
Certification The material manufacturer shall have a quality system certified in accordance with ISO 9001 or another
quality requirements standard accepted by the purchaser.
The inspection documents shall be in accordance with ISO 10474 /EN 10204 Type 3.1 and shall confirm
compliance with this specification.
The inspection documents shall include the following information:
– Heat treatment conditions.
– The inspection documents shall confirm compliance to both UNS S31603 and UNS S31600.
